[h=1]Sunday, Sept 9[/h]
- Disorderly person 21-year-old Matthew McDonald, Mashpee resident. At about 6:45 p.m., police responded to a disturbance in the 25 Washington Street area. A caller reported there was a shoeless man in a vest yelling at passing cars. When police caught up to him, they report he was digging in the dirt with his hands, and picking up clods of earth, then walking toward a group of people and throwing the dirt at them, yelling things like "smoking is dangerous" and "you shouldn't smoke, it could kill you." When officers tried to get his identity from him, he threw his wallet into the street. Officers then placed him in handcuffs, which he struggled against. Witnesses say he had thrown his shirt into the street, and was throwing handfuls of dirt at the nearby bridge, causing traffic to stop, and pulling out signs and other items in the area. He was arrested and charged with disorderly conduct, malicious damage of prpoerty and resisting arrest. He was then transported to the hospital for evaluation. Police spoke with his mother, who says he had left Mashpee at 9 a.m., and was heading to Woonsocket, R.I., and she does not know how he got to the Boston-area.
